Transaction 05e508688f7140ce4a7b607e9500ed830102005a591fe3fc51bb42e97f78a663
1 Input
1 Output
-
05e508688f7140ce4a7b607e9500ed830102005a591fe3fc51bb42e97f78a663:0
- value
- 7155341
- script pubkey
- OP_DUP OP_HASH160 OP_PUSHBYTES_20 191ddb30c38c1b351b06ee5e6752c7dd87f3a079 OP_EQUALVERIFY OP_CHECKSIG
- address
- 13HofF2Q9eaShWo6w4BR4kKQJxunF76LpW